Effect of LeV-HKB virus removal on the production traits of Lentinula edodes 9608 and its transcriptome analysis
摘要
Abstract
In order to analyze the effect of Lentinuia edodes mycovirus HKB(LeV-HKB)virus removal on the yield and production characteristics of L.edodes,the mycelium of L.edodes strain 9608(CK)containing LeV-HKB virus was treated with ribavirin to obtain a virus-free strain(TD).TD and CK were cultivated under the same conditions,and their yield and agronomic traits(fruiting bodies)were compared,along with transcriptome analysis.The results showed that the average single rod yield of the TD strain increased,and multiple agronomic traits were significantly improved(P<0.05).Transcriptome analysis identified 58 differentially expressed genes(DEGs),among which upregulation of key genes such as cytochrome P450 and O-methyltransferase directly pro-moted the increase in L.edodes yield.This study elucidates the mechanism by which LeV-HKB virus removal im-proves the production characteristics of L.edodes by regulating molecular pathways such as arginine biosynthesis,ribosome function,and glycoside hydrolase activity,providing a new theoretical basis for virus-host interaction research in mycology.In addition,this discovery provides practical guidance for optimizing the detoxification technology of edible fungi and improving the cultivation efficiency of other economic fungi,which has certain ag-ricultural application value.关键词
